Kitchen Supervisor

Stroud, ENG, GB, United Kingdom

Job Description

Job Function:



Manage & train the kitchen assistants, prepare and deliver our unique food offering.

Supervising the kitchen assistants in the absence of the Kitchen Manager/Assistant Manager

Main responsibilities:



Working well in a high paced environment under pressure you will work within a small team to deliver our menu with a high quality with a personable service.

Our menu will be dynamic and evolving according to season, trends and the collective

passion of our chefs.

Supervisor and main point of communication for the kitchen on assigned shift In conjunction with the Kitchen Manager continually develop our menu including seasonal/occasion offerings, i.e. weddings, corporate events etc Prepare, cook and serve the full range of our menu Ensure food safety and allergen compliance Stock management including timely ordering and stocktakes Team training Provide great customer service Ensure health and safety in the kitchen Ensure food hygiene regulations are met

Person Specification:



Essential



Demonstrable experience in a similar kitchen Experience in writing menus across a number of different areas Work well under pressure Passion for developing exciting and interesting menus Presentable & professional as working in an open plan kitchen Maintain a safe working environment within all legal guidelines Passion for organic, fresh local ingredients Working knowledge of food hygiene, and health and safety Good at paying attention to detail Practical Experience of working with kitchen machinery Team leadership experience Ability to work within a small team Flexible Reliable Conscientious Aptitude for learning

Desirable



An interest in real ales and their production An interest in fermentation & baking Curious about cooking with beer and brewery by-products Experience of cooking in pizza ovens / over wood Basic computer competence (e-mail, spreadsheets, word-processing) Share Stroud Brewery ethos for sustainability

Performance KPIs:



Maintain health and safety policies Achieve and maintain a 5

hygiene rating

Achieve and maintain 60% organic and or/local ingredients Together with bar/front of house achieve max 45 min waiting times Waste - reduce waste to agreed targets
